- What is Southern Missouri Bancorp's operating cash flow?
- Southern Missouri Bancorp (SMBC) reported operating cash flow of $29M in Q1 2026.
- How has Southern Missouri Bancorp's operating cash flow changed year-over-year?
- Southern Missouri Bancorp's operating cash flow increased by 20.3% year-over-year, from $24.1M to $29M.
- What is the long-term trend for Southern Missouri Bancorp's operating cash flow?
- Over 3 years (2022 to 2025), Southern Missouri Bancorp's operating cash flow has grown at a 6.6%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$67.34M to $81.56M.
- What does operating cash flow mean?
- Total cash generated by or used in core business operations — the single most important cash flow metric for assessing business health.
